孩子编程是指向年轻学习者教授计算机科学基础和编程技能的教育活动。1、它培养解决问题的能力;2、提高逻辑思维能力;3、激发创造力。 在这三个关键优势中,解决问题的能力特别值得关注。这不仅涉及识别问题和实施解决方案的过程,但更重要的是,它教会孩子耐心和毅力,面对困难时不轻易放弃,这是未来任何领域成功的重要组成部分。
一、编程教育的重要性
在当今这个信息爆炸和技术迅速发展的时代,编程已成为一项基本技能。对于孩子们来说,学习编程意味着不仅仅是学习一种新语言,而是学习如何与数字世界互动,理解它,并最终创造出属于自己的项目或应用。这种技能的重要性在于培养孩子们对科学、技术、工程和数学(STEM)领域的兴趣,并可能激发他们未来在这些领域内的职业选择。
二、解决问题的能力
编程为孩子提供了一个动手实践的平台,通过实际操作来解决问题。这一过程中,孩子会学习到面对问题的的策略,比如如何分解大问题为可管理的小问题,如何一步步构建解决方案,以及如何通过试错来找到有效方法。这种方法论不仅适用于编程,也能应用于日常生活中的各种问题解决场景。
三、提高逻辑思维能力
编程本质上是一种逻辑和结构化的活动。孩子们在学习编程的过程中,会逐渐学会如何严密地思考-—不仅要思考如何使程序运行,还要思考如何使程序更有效、更简洁。这种逻辑思维的锻炼,有助于提高孩子在数学、科学甚至日常生活中解决问题的能力。
四、激发创造力
与常见的看法相反,编程不仅是关于逻辑和算法的,它也是一种创造性的活动。通过编程,孩子们可以将自己的想法变为现实,无论是创建一个游戏、动画还是设计一个网站,都需要大量的创新和创造力。在这个过程中,孩子们会学会如何思考可能性,并将这些可能性转化为真实的作品。
五、如何选择合适的编程工具和资源
选择合适的编程工具和资源对于孩子学习编程是至关重要的。市场上有许多针对不同年龄段儿童的编程语言和平台,如Scratch、Python等。当选用编程资源时,应考虑孩子的年龄、兴趣和学习目标,并尽可能选择那些有丰富教学资源、社区支持和互动性强的平台。
六、家长和教师的角色
在孩子的编程学习过程中,家长和教师扮演着重要的角色。他们不仅是孩子学习旅程的指导者和鼓励者,也可以通过提供资源、组织活动和给予反馈,帮助孩子克服学习过程中的难题。家长和教师的积极参与和支持,能够显著提高孩子学习编程的兴趣和效果。
编程对于孩子来说不仅是一门技能,更是一种看待世界和解决问题的方式。通过早期接触和学习编程,孩子们能够在未来的学习和工作中占据有利位置,为社会的技术和创新贡献自己的力量。
相关问答FAQs:
什么是孩子编程?
孩子编程是指为儿童提供的一种学习计算机编程的机会。它通过教授基本的编程概念和技能,培养孩子在解决问题和创造性思维方面的能力。孩子编程通常以简单、有趣的方式展示,以便让孩子们感兴趣和参与。
为什么应该让孩子学习编程?
学习编程对孩子的发展有很多好处。首先,编程可以提高逻辑思维能力和解决问题的能力。通过编程,孩子们需要学会分解问题、思考解决方案,并实现代码来解决问题。
其次,编程还能培养创造性思维和创新精神。编程是一种创造性的活动,孩子们可以通过编写代码来创造自己的想法,将抽象的概念转化为具体的产品。
此外,学习编程还可以增强数学和科学方面的能力。编程涉及到很多数学和逻辑运算,通过编程,孩子们可以提高数学和科学的基础知识。
最后,学习编程还有助于培养团队合作和沟通能力。编程常常需要与他人合作,共同解决问题,这对于孩子们的团队合作和沟通能力是非常有益的。
孩子如何学习编程?
孩子学习编程可以选择多种途径。首先,可以参加编程课程或者夏令营。许多机构和学校提供编程课程,专门针对孩子的年龄段和兴趣开设。这些课程通常以有趣的方式进行,使孩子们更容易理解和参与。
其次,可以使用在线学习资源。互联网上有很多免费或付费的编程学习资源,例如编程网站和应用程序。这些资源提供了丰富的教学材料和编程实践的机会,可以根据孩子的兴趣和学习进度自主学习。
此外,还可以参加编程俱乐部或者比赛。许多学校和社区组织都有编程俱乐部或者比赛,这是一个与其他编程爱好者互动和交流的机会。通过与其他人的竞争和合作,孩子们可以更好地提高编程技能。
总之,孩子编程是培养孩子们创造性思维、解决问题能力和团队合作能力的一种非常有益的活动。无论是通过课程、在线资源还是参与俱乐部,重要的是给孩子提供一个良好的学习环境和机会,让他们有兴趣和愿意去学习编程。
文章标题:什么是孩子编程,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1812735